House System and Life Areas in Digital Readings
Modern online platforms use whole sign, Placidus, or other house methods to divide the chart into spheres of activity. The house containing a planet modifies its expression, turning the same archetype toward career, family, travel, or spirituality. Checking house positions in your chart clarifies where to focus energy and which stages of life bring major developments.
Fourth Versus Tenth House: Foundations and Public Image
The fourth house connects to roots, home life, and subconscious patterns, while the tenth house governs career, reputation, and authority figures. When Saturn anchors the tenth, you may experience slow but steady professional growth, whereas a lively Jupiter there can expand opportunities through visibility. Mapping these houses helps you balance personal well-being with external achievements.
Sixth Versus Twelfth House: Daily Routines and Hidden Patterns
The sixth house reflects work ethic, health habits, and service to others, while the twelfth house deals with subconscious fears, spiritual growth, and unearned resources. Planets in the sixth push you toward structured productivity, whereas placements in the twelfth invite introspection and release. Recognizing this axis guides self-care and spiritual practice in everyday life.
Aspect Patterns and Dynamic Tensions
Aspects describe the angles between planets and determine how their energies cooperate or clash. Conjunctions intensify themes, oppositions create polarity and choice, squares generate friction that sparks growth, and trines and sextiles offer natural ease. Learning to read these angles in your online zodiac chart turns vague personality labels into actionable strategies.
Grand Trine and T-Square: Two Common Configurations
A grand trine forms a triangle of three planets in the same element, providing talent and ease but sometimes inviting complacency. A T-square involves two planets in opposition squared to a third, creating persistent tension that drives initiative but can produce stress. Naming these configurations helps you see where to cultivate resilience and where to enjoy innate flow.
